      I have noticed that Google SERP without login is showing the domains without " www " - all of them.

      Have you seen this too? What does it mean for us?

        I just tried a branded search for one of my clients when I was not logged in, and I see www in front of the domain.  This client required www as part of their domain, so we set up .htaccess redirects to force all URLs to begin with www.

        Google is pretty good about figuring out redirects and will show www is it's required, and will ignore it and not display it in the SERPs if the site doesn't use www.

        Does your site have the proper redirects set up to send non-www URLs to the www equivalent?
